Abstract

See full text

The present invention describes the production of a nodavirus-based DNA vector that drives abundant expression of foreign genes in a wide variety of cell types. The DNA plasmid is initially transcribed by a host-cell RNA polymerase to produce primary transcripts from which a nodaviral RNA-dependent RNA polymerase (RNA replicase) is translated. These primary transcripts are then amplified by the RNA replicase in an autonomous, cytoplasmic RNA replication. Such a vector is a useful addition to the current arsenal of expression vectors, and well suited to laboratory-scale and larger-scale expression of transcripts and/or proteins in eukaryotic cells.
